Categories of Cots: Finding the Right Fit
Before diving into sales listings, it helps to understand the 3 main classifications of cots available on the market. Each serves an unique function and audience.
1. Baby and Toddler Cots (Cribs)
Designed for infants and young children, these cots focus on security, Cots4Tots.Co.Uk regulative compliance, and structural stability.
- Key Features: Adjustable bed mattress heights, teething rails, and fixed sides (drop-side cots are largely prohibited due to security issues).
- Best For: Parents establishing a long-term nursery or transitioning a young child to a junior bed.
2. Camping and Tactical Cots
Constructed for the outdoors, these portable sleeping platforms keep campers raised off the cold, unequal, and damp ground.
- Key Features: Lightweight aluminum frames, collapsible styles, heavy-duty canvas, and quick-assembly systems.
- Best For: Backpacker, automobile campers, hikers, and emergency situation preparedness sets.
3. Visitor and Rollaway Cots
Developed for benefit, these indoor temporary beds provide a comfy sleeping surface area for visitors when spare bedrooms are at a premium.
- Key Features: Foldable metal frames, built-in caster wheels for easy rolling, and memory foam or spring bed mattress.
- Best For: Small apartment or condos, regular hosts, and multi-functional home workplaces.

Key Factors to Evaluate When Shopping Sales
When a bargain stands out, it is simple to act upon impulse. However, consumers need to always check a number of vital requirements before having a look at:
1. Safety Certifications
For baby cots, safety is non-negotiable. Try to find accreditations from acknowledged bodies such as the Juvenile Products Manufacturers Association (JPMA) or compliance with regional customer product security commissions (e.g., CPSC or ASTM). Ensure slats are spaced no more than 2 inches apart to prevent a baby's head from ending up being trapped.
2. Material and Durability
- Frames: Solid wood (like pine, oak, or beech) provides durability for nursery cots, while steel and aerospace-grade aluminum provide light-weight strength for outdoor camping and visitor cots.
- Fabrics: For portable cots, look for rugged 600D polyester or reinforced nylon that withstands tearing and sagging gradually.
3. Weight Capacity
Always check the maximum weight limitation, especially for outdoor camping and rollaway models. Choosing a cot with a weight threshold well above the designated user's weight makes sure greater durability and safety.
4. Setup and Portability
Think about how typically the cot requires to be moved or saved.
- Does it require tools for assembly?
- Does it fold flat into a compact carrying case?
- Are wheels included for simple room-to-room transport?

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)Are inexpensive cots safe for children?
Cost does not always determine security, but compliance with present safety policies does. A low-cost baby cot is safe as long as it meets modern security requirements (fixed sides, appropriate slat spacing, non-toxic finishes) and is assembled correctly. Constantly prevent second-hand drop-side baby cribs, as they posture considerable safety threats.
What is the most comfortable type of camping cot?
Padded camping cots or those paired with a self-inflating sleeping pad provide the highest level of comfort. Elevated cots keep sleepers far from cold drafts and rocky terrain, while designs with tension systems avoid the material from sagging in the middle.
How do I save a rollaway visitor cot?
A lot of rollaway cots include a foldable style geared up with locking straps and caster wheels. To make the most of lifespan, keep the cot in a dry, climate-controlled area (such as a closet or extra bedroom corner) rather than a wet garage or basement, which can rust metal frames and deteriorate mattresses.
Can camping cots be used as irreversible beds?
While camping cots are created for temporary or occasional usage, some durable designs matched with high-density foam mattresses can act as appropriate short-lived sleeping options. However, for daily long-lasting usage, a traditional mattress and bed frame are recommended for correct spine support.
